COURSE DEFINITION | This lecture will provide students to have a holistic approach to doing business in a globalized world by providing information about developments in the global economy and trade in particular. |
COURSE CONTENTS | WEEK | TOPICS |
---|
1st Week | Introduction to the course | 2nd Week | A brief history of ?international political economy? and economic systems
| 3rd Week | Globalization
| 4th Week | Globalization (to be continued) | 5th Week | Regionalism
| 6th Week | International trade theories and liberal trade policies
| 7th Week | Trade organizations (GATT/WTO), trade policy tools and current trade issues
| 8th Week | International Monetary systems and financial crises | 9th Week | MID-TERM | 10th Week | Historical development of the Turkish economy (1923-2022)
| 11th Week | Turkey-EU relations
| 12th Week | Foreign trade policies of Turkey
| 13th Week | Practical information on doing trade
| 14th Week | General evaluation
